Other Products: Versamark embossing ink, Opague white embossing powder, Vellum paper-180 gsm, Heat tool Dimensional paint, die cutting machine, Distress Oxide ink-faded jeans, twisted citron, onyx black versafine ink, scoring board, Glitter powder.
Instructions: This is a shaped card. Begin by cutting two pieces of white die cuts and two pieces of Luxe Gold card stock from the Regal Lattice Gateway die. Add gold die cut at the back of the white die cuts offsetting a little to show a thin gold line around the white die cuts. Use only the outer flourish frame and not the inner window.
Cut a die cut in white card stock from the largest plain edge die from the Eyelet Frame Gateway die. Cut blue background pattern paper from the Delightful Daffodils paper collection. Adhere the pattern paper die cut on the white die cut. Cut one Regal lattice die cut frame in two halves vertically. Adhere one part of the frame to the left of the arched die cut and the other half to the right of the die cut.
Cut the third eyelet frame die cut in luxe gold card stock. Cut pattern paper with daffodil print from the paper collection using the plain edge die for this eyelet die. Add to the gold frame. Make a smaller piece in the same way. Adhere the big eyelet die cut in the center of the Regal Lattice frame. Add the smaller die cut from the Eyelet piece on the right side. Again, cut out pieces from the Regal Lattice Gateway die at the sides and top of the eyelet frame piece.
Stamp the daffodil flower images from the Delightful Daffodils and Butterfly stamp set with Onyx black ink on water colour paper. Stamp the hyacinth flower images also. Colour the images with Zig real brush pens. Cut with matching die.
Stamp the butterfly image with clear embossing ink on vellum paper and put white embossing powder. Heat set with the heat tool. Apply blue and green distress oxide inks on the butterfly. Layer the butterflies and add to the card front.
Make a side folding card base 8 inches by 5 inches. Add pattern paper from the paper collection. Adhere the whole decorative piece on this card front.
Stamp the sentiment from the celebrate with love sentiment set on vellum paper with any blue ink and add to the card. Add a little glitter to the flowers to highlight them.
